Keith Skinner and Alan Moss, authors of 'The Scotland Yard Files: Milestones in Crime Detection', celebrate the work of Fleet Street courtroom artist William Hartley. Sketching portraits of the accused in courts including the Old Bailey from 1893 to 1918, Hartley captured the faces of some of the period's most notorious criminals. Skinner and Moss tell the tales behind the pictures and reveal the details of the most gory cases.
